Ghana’s Foreign Affairs Minister Ablakwa Launches Swift Visa Policy To Attract Global Visitors.

In an ambitious bid to elevate Ghana’s status as a key destination for tourism and investment, Hon. Samuel Okudzeto Ablakwa, the Minister for Foreign Affairs, has announced a groundbreaking new visa processing policy.

This initiative promises to drastically reduce the application timeframe to just five working days, a significant improvement from the previous wait of four to six weeks.

Minister Ablakwa unveiled the policy during a press conference, highlighting its potential to transform Ghana’s engagement with the global community.

“This is not just a policy change; it is a declaration of our intent to welcome the world with open arms,” he stated. “Ghana is ready for business, and this new visa processing timeline reflects our commitment to facilitating travel and investment.”

The announcement follows President Mahama’s inaugural address on January 7, 2025, where he emphasized Ghana’s readiness to embrace opportunities for growth and development.

Ablakwa’s focus on streamlining visa processes aims to eliminate bureaucratic barriers that have historically hindered foreign visitors.

While the expedited processing time is celebrated, Minister Ablakwa assured that security and thorough vetting remain paramount in the application process.

“We will ensure that our doors are open while maintaining the integrity of our borders,” he affirmed.
